15 Pillars of a Flourishing Christian Life: A Guide to Spiritual Growth and Resilience

15 Pillars for Cultivating a Flourishing Christian Faith: A Transformative Journey



A robust Christian faith is not a static condition, but rather a dynamic, transformative process characterized by continuous spiritual growth, resilience, and unwavering devotion. This foundational element provides solace, purpose, and enduring joy amidst life's complexities. This article explores fifteen interconnected practices, grounded in theological principles and supported by psychological and spiritual development models, to foster a thriving relationship with Christ. We will examine these practices through the lenses of various established frameworks, such as transformative learning theory, social support theory, and cognitive psychology, to demonstrate their real-world application and impact on spiritual well-being.





  1. Engaging with Sacred Scripture: A Foundation for Spiritual Formation


    Regular and intentional engagement with sacred texts transcends mere textual analysis; it constitutes a vital interaction with a living, dynamic source of divine revelation, guidance, and inspiration. Consistent engagement deepens understanding of God's nature, character, promises, and overarching redemptive plan for humanity. This aligns with the concept of lectio divina, a process of prayerful reading and reflection designed to foster a personal relationship with God. The practice involves active reading, reflective meditation, and prayerful contemplation, aligning with principles of transformative learning, where the individual's understanding and relationship with the divine are fundamentally reshaped through engaged interaction with the sacred text. Hermeneutical principles provide a framework for interpreting and applying scriptural insights to personal life experiences.




  2. The Transformative Power of Consistent Prayer: Cultivating Intimacy with God


    Prayer is not merely a religious ritual, but rather a direct and intimate channel of communication with God. It facilitates a reciprocal exchange of gratitude, confession, supplication, and adoration. Theological perspectives highlight prayer as a form of communion, enabling individuals to experience God's presence, guidance, and transformative grace in their daily lives. From a psychological perspective, prayer functions as an effective coping mechanism, offering emotional and spiritual support, and promoting overall psychological well-being. Extensive research substantiates the positive impact of prayer on mental and physical health.




  3. Building Resilience Through Scriptural Memorization: Internalizing God's Promises


    The intentional memorization of key scriptures equips individuals with readily accessible spiritual resources to withstand temptation and overcome adversity. Cognitive psychology supports this practice; memorization strengthens neural pathways associated with faith and spiritual understanding, improving access to scriptural wisdom during times of challenge. This enhances resilience and strengthens an individual's capacity to resist negative influences. The process of internalizing God's promises cultivates a robust internal locus of control, fostering self-efficacy in the face of hardship. Jesus's skillful use of Scripture during his temptation exemplifies this principle.




  4. Seeking Wise Counsel: Navigating Life's Challenges Through Spiritual Mentorship


    The importance of seeking wise counsel is underscored by the proverb, "Where there is no guidance, a people falls, but in an abundance of counselors there is safety." Cultivating a supportive network of fellow believers – mentors, pastors, spiritual advisors, and trusted friends – provides invaluable guidance and encouragement during life's challenges. This resonates with the principles of social support and mentorship, demonstrating how social connection and guidance from experienced individuals positively impact spiritual growth and resilience. A robust support network serves as a buffer against stress and promotes personal growth through diverse perspectives and consistent encouragement.




  5. Participatory Worship: Nourishment and Fellowship in Corporate Settings


    Corporate worship is crucial for spiritual nourishment and communal fellowship. Participation in communal worship provides opportunities for shared faith expression, collective prayer, and enhanced spiritual experiences. Social identity theory suggests that shared participation in religious practices strengthens an individual's sense of belonging and commitment to their faith. The communal nature of worship reinforces social bonds and fosters a shared sense of identity, offering critical support and encouragement.




  6. Building a Supportive Christian Community: Shared Faith and Mutual Accountability


    Active engagement in small groups, Bible studies, or other faith-based communities establishes a foundation for support and mutual accountability. Social cohesion within religious communities fosters a strong sense of belonging, strengthens social bonds, and provides mutual support, thereby facilitating spiritual growth and resilience. Principles of group dynamics and social support systems highlight the benefits of actively participating in a faith community.




  7. Servant Leadership: Embodying Christ's Love Through Selfless Service


    Jesus's ministry exemplified selfless service, demonstrating that service is not merely an action but a reflection of Christ's love. Serving others with humility and compassion strengthens one's faith through acts of kindness and compassion. From a psychological perspective, acts of service foster a sense of purpose, enhance self-esteem, and generate positive emotions, strengthening spiritual well-being. This aligns with the principles of altruism and self-transcendence, promoting personal and communal growth.




  8. Trust in Divine Providence: Cultivating Faith in God's Sovereign Plan


    Trusting in the Lord with all one's heart, acknowledging Him in all aspects of life, underpins a strong faith. This surrender of anxieties and trust in God's sovereign plan connects to the theological principle of divine providence and the psychological principle of surrender and relinquishing control. Trusting in God's plan can mitigate stress and anxiety, leading to greater psychological well-being and reflecting spiritual maturity and resilience.




  9. Spiritual Disciplines: An Ongoing Pursuit of Deeper Understanding


    The pursuit of spiritual maturity involves diligent study, reflection, and receptivity to the Holy Spirit's guidance. This ongoing process of spiritual development can be understood through the lens of various models of spiritual growth, illustrating the progressive nature of spiritual growth and deepening understanding of one's faith. This commitment reflects lifelong spiritual formation and intentional development.




  10. Learning from Life's Experiences: Transforming Setbacks into Opportunities for Growth


    Life's challenges present opportunities for growth, refining faith and strengthening reliance on God's grace. This aligns with the concept of post-traumatic growth, where adversity leads to personal transformation and enhanced resilience. The ability to learn from setbacks demonstrates a healthy, adaptive approach to spiritual growth.




  11. The Power of Forgiveness: Embracing Grace and Letting Go of Resentment


    Holding onto bitterness hinders spiritual growth and prevents experiencing God's full love and grace. Forgiveness is essential for emotional and spiritual well-being; it reduces stress and anxiety related to past grievances. This aligns with principles of restorative justice and promotes personal healing and reconciliation.




  12. Cultivating Gratitude and Praise: Shifting Perspective Through Thankfulness


    A heart of gratitude shifts perspective, fostering trust and deepening the relationship with God. Gratitude enhances mental well-being, promotes positive emotions, and strengthens resilience. This practice cultivates a positive mindset and promotes overall well-being.




  13. Sharing Faith with Confidence: Extending God's Love Through Witness


    Witnessing to others strengthens personal conviction and extends God's love. This act of sharing aligns with the theological concept of mission and the social psychology concept of prosocial behavior, impacting both the individual and the recipient. Sharing one's faith is a vital component of discipleship and Christian mission.




  14. Embracing Humility and Servanthood: Modeling Christ's Example


    Selfless service embodies Christ's love and strengthens faith. Humility correlates with empathy, compassion, and positive social relationships. This model of leadership fosters positive relationships and promotes collaboration and mutual support.




  15. Perseverance in Prayer and Faith: Enduring Trials Through Unwavering Commitment


    During times of doubt or difficulty, unwavering faith and persistent prayer are crucial. Trusting in God's faithfulness sustains individuals through challenges, emphasizing resilience and the cognitive and emotional benefits of spiritual coping mechanisms.





Conclusion and Recommendations


Cultivating a thriving Christian faith is a dynamic, lifelong process of spiritual growth and transformation. The fifteen pillars described above, when practiced consistently and intentionally, foster a deeper relationship with Christ and facilitate profound personal transformation. These practices are not isolated; they are interconnected and mutually reinforcing, creating a holistic approach to spiritual well-being. Future research should employ mixed-methods approaches, combining quantitative measures (e.g., surveys, longitudinal studies assessing stress levels and mental well-being) with qualitative data (e.g., in-depth interviews exploring lived experiences and personal interpretations of these practices) to provide a more nuanced understanding of their effectiveness. This integrated approach will enhance our understanding of the complex interplay between theological principles, psychological processes, and social dynamics within the context of faith development. The findings can inform pastoral care, spiritual formation programs, and contribute to a richer theological understanding of spiritual growth and resilience.
